Manpur

Manpur is a village located in Harraiya tehsil of Basti district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 9km away from sub-district headquarter Harraiya (tehsildar office) and 32km away from district headquarter Basti. As per 2009 stats, Pitpur is the gram panchayat of Manpur village.

About Manpur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Manpur is 179542. The village spans a total geographical area of 47.49 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 272181. Basti is nearest town to Manpur village for all major economic activities.

Population of Manpur

Below is a concise population overview of Manpur as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 363 171 192
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 66 38 28
Scheduled Castes (SC) 206 97 109
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 116 60 56
Illiterate Population 247 111 136

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Manpur village:

  • The total population of Manpur village is around 363, including approximately 171 males and 192 females, with a sex ratio of 1122 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 66 children aged 0–6 years in Manpur village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Manpur village has 206 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Manpur village is about 31.96%, with male literacy at 35.09% and female literacy at 29.17%.
  • There are around 52 households in Manpur village.

Connectivity of Manpur

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Manpur. As per the 2011 stats, Manpur had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
